NY Metal & Hardcore Legends BIOHAZARD Share New Video ‘Forsaken’

BIOHAZARD, renowned for their aggressive style and socially conscious lyrics, has been a seminal force in the hardcore and metal scenes since their formation in the late 1980s. Their unique blend of hardcore punk, heavy metal, and hip-hop elements has garnered them a dedicated fan base and critical acclaim. BIOHAZARD’s signing with BLKIIBLK marks a new chapter in their illustrious career, promising exciting new music and projects.

“What started as three reunion shows of the OG lineup turned into three unstoppable years of kicking ass on stage night after night! Now we’re back with a new record that hits with all the classic BIOHAZARD energy, louder and harder than ever,” comments guitarist/vocalist Billy Graziadei.

Today, the band shares their first new music in over a decade with the release of a brand new single entitled “Forsaken.” A staple of their recent Euro/UK headlining tour and a certified mosh pit favorite, the track offers a first taste of their forthcoming album (TBA). Honoring their old-school roots while pushing forward, “Forsaken” arrives with an energetic live video directed by Billy Graziadei, filmed on tour as the band debuted the song to packed crowds across Europe.

Bassist/vocalist Evan Seinfeld on the new single:

“We shot this video in Amsterdam, at Melkweg, an iconic venue where BIOHAZARD first made our bones in Europe back in the late ’80s and ‘90s. It’s really organic, and a little sample of the energy of our first new album in 15 years, performed in a live setting. Make sure you’re strapped in and prepare for some real mayhem when our new album drops!” 

Musical pioneers in every sense of the word, BIOHAZARD were one of the first bands to seamlessly blend hardcore, heavy metal, punk, and hip hop into an intoxicating genre all their own. After more than a decade away, the Brooklyn, NY band’s OG lineup reunited in 2023 to both fan fervor and critical acclaim, headlining the opening night of the legendary Milwaukee Metal Fest for their first show back. Ghost Cult Magazine said they “explosively unleashed their fury with fortitude and force” with “a superhuman set and an awe-inspiring show.”

The band followed with two sold-out hometown shows in New York City, a late-summer festival run in the UK and Europe, and a fall direct support slot with Megadeth across North America. That was just the start. They returned to Europe and the UK in 2024 for the early summer festival season – including a headlining slot at Download – and made their triumphant return to South America in spring, then returned home to blow out America’s exploding festival circuit.

Their return did more than turn heads; it caused whiplash, and they partnered with BlkIIBlk Records to record and release new music. More incendiary and relentless than ever, the trailblazers have a fresh outlook and revitalized spirit. This is more than a reunion – for bassist/vocalist Evan Seinfeld, guitarist/vocalist Billy Graziadei, guitarist Bobby Hambel, and drummer Danny Schuler, it’s a revitalization and rebirth.

LAGUNA Release New Video ‘Living On The Line’ from Upcoming Debut Album

Melodic hard rockers Laguna unveil today their new single and official video “Living On The Line”, taken from the upcoming debut album, titled “The Ghost Of Katrina” and scheduled for July 11th, 2025, via Frontiers Music Srl.

Talking about the new single, vocalist Andrés Espada stated: “The song captures the essence of living life to the fullest, embracing the thrill of the unknown, and taking risks. The song is about being fearless, spontaneous, and fully immersed in the moment. Straight up rock n roll!”

Hailing from the northern part of Mexico, from the arid desert of Torreón, Coahuila, Laguna is a five-piece hard rock band ready to take the world by storm with their debut album, “The Ghost Of Katrina”. 

Drawing from the European and Scandinavian melodic hard rock scene, Laguna’s sound is an electrifying blend of powerful production, anthemic choruses, and in-your-face guitar riffs, with influences from the likes of One Desire, H.E.A.T., and other renowned acts from the scene.

The album, produced by Jimmy Westerlund (known for his work with One Desire and more recently Giant), perfectly captures Laguna’s high-energy and dynamic style, bringing to life a heavy yet melodic sound that’s both thrilling and emotionally charged. The songs feature strong hooks, vibrant instrumentation, and an intensity that reflects the band’s unrelenting passion for hard rock.

Formed in 2018 by a group of hard rock and heavy metal enthusiasts, Laguna’s sound is rooted in hard rock but with a distinctive modern twist. Their music is crafted to make listeners scream at the top of their lungs and throw their fists into the air – a perfect soundtrack for anyone who craves a high-octane, fist-pumping experience. 

Laguna’s meteoric rise is a testament to their tireless dedication to their craft. Over the years, they have built a solid reputation in the North and Latin American rock circuits, performing at major festivals like Hell and Heaven Fest (one of Latin America’s biggest rock festivals) and the infamous KnotFest. The band has had the privilege of opening for iconic acts such as W.A.S.P., Timo Tolkki, and The Warning, further solidifying their place in the international rock scene.

Laguna’s music is a reflection of the barren desert from which they hail – a place where resilience and tenacity are born out of hardship. As guitarist José Mesta explains, “Long before it was a desert, it was a lagoon, but dried out thousands of years ago, leaving nothing but snakes and rats, yet deep down beneath the surface, water flows through the caverns of this great desert”. This metaphor speaks to the essence of Laguna – a band born from the depths of hardship, yet ready to rise with the power and energy that only hard rock can bring.

Laguna is set to make waves across the global rock scene. Their blend of melodic hooks, heavy riffs, and explosive energy will leave listeners craving more. This is only the beginning for Laguna, and they are poised to continue proving that Mexicans can indeed rock!

SICKY Signs with Epictronic for Release of Upcoming Album “Troubled Delight”

Posted by tarjavirmakari on June 16, 2025
Posted in: Int. News, News. Tagged: SICKY. Leave a comment

Exciting news for fans of bold, boundary-pushing rock music—SICKY, the vibrant Brit Pop-Rock project, has inked a deal with Epictronic Records for the upcoming album Troubled Delight. This release follows 2022’s Garbage Town and 2021’s Bowling Balls, continuing the tradition of spontaneous, authentic creativity that defines the artist’s signature sound.

SICKY, a Black Country native now based in Shropshire, is no stranger to musical exploration. From the brass-filled pop of Papa Mantra to the gritty stomp of SUMO, SICKY has spent years crafting a rich, diverse musical landscape. Now, with Troubled Delight, he’s leaning into raw, unapologetic energy, delivering a collection of songs that capture life’s highs and lows with refreshing honesty and unfiltered fun.

“The album is an accident, but in the best way,” SICKY explains. “It’s about venting life’s ups and downs—giving you a way to move forward. Music’s the release. It’s better than carrying everything around, right? Hopefully, people can relate to these tracks because, at the end of the day, we’re not all that different. And while there are darker moments in the album, it’s filled with a sense of joy—because you don’t have to write depressing music to talk about hard times.”

With Troubled Delight, SICKY’s approach was simple yet vibrant. Written and produced at home with no grand plans or overthinking, the record comes to life with raw, unpolished instrumentation. Many of the album’s percussion sounds came from unconventional sources, such as music room instruments, a church bell recorded on a phone, sliding shopping center doors, and even a sample from Quatermass and the Pit, kindly approved by Hammer Films.

The album’s creation was a true family affair: Jen Bone contributed double bass to three tracks, Michael’s niece, Rebecca Butler, lent her angelic vocals to “Mankind,” and even 10-year-old Lily and 8-year-old Scarlet joined in with their punk-inspired backing vocals on “I’m Happy If You’re Happy.”

VISIONS OF ATLANTIS Unleash ‘Hellfire’ Official Music Video

Don’t let the fire go out. Following the triumphant release of 2024’s Pirates II – Armada and in anticipation of the physical release of live album and web series, Armada Live Over Europe, out July 4, 2025 via Napalm Records, international symphonic metal frontrunners VISIONS OF ATLANTIS return with an incendiary new music video for “Hellfire”. The track’s explosive energy is brought to life with the video’s dazzling pyro lighting up pirate queen Clémentine Delauney and co-captain Michele Guaitoli as they trade lines of serenity and gruffness. An anthem of inspiration and hope, the band beckons listeners to not let their fire go out and to never stop dreaming of a more fulfilling world.
 
This new video arrives as the band gears up for a summer of unforgettable live shows, including two very special headline performances — their official release show in Warsaw, Poland on July 4, and an exclusive German headline appearance in Regensburg on July 12. Looking ahead, VISIONS OF ATLANTIS’s voyage continues in 2026 with the co-headline Pirates & Kings tour alongside labelmates Warkings, bringing fan favorites to audiences across Europe. See below for a complete list of dates.

Pirate Queen Clémentine says about “Hellfire”:
“This one is for anyone waking up and finding their own strength and voice again. For anyone tired of listening to whispers that urge us to dim our light. ‘Hellfire’ represents strong minds, unafraid to carve their own paths and unconcerned with others’ opinions. It’s the chant of rebels fighting against those who abuse power to manipulate others. May we all reclaim power over our own lives.”

The seas never rest, and neither do VISIONS OF ATLANTIS, following the success of Pirates II – Armada – #5 on the German and Austrian Official Album Charts, #4 on the UK Rock & Metal Charts, and #2 on the US Hard Music Album Charts, and more – the band began releasing a steady stream of high octane live videos in anticipation of Armada Live Over Europe. The titular live album was recorded across several of their electrifying performances throughout Europe, capturing the explosive energy of a VISIONS OF ATLANTIS live show, allowing listeners to relive the incomparable spirit of their recent tour from the comfort of home.
 
Clémentine about the album:
“We’re delighted to keep the magic of our live shows alive with this long-awaited release! Now, everyone who has attended one or more shows on our 2024 ARMADA tour can relive the experience at home. We love how our songs from our latest albums are energized and empowered by the live conditions and how the crowd becomes a part of the show, singing and chanting with us all along. This was definitely a tour to remember for us, and we are very happy to have this record as a lifetime souvenir.”

VISIONS OF ATLANTIS deliver tales of high-seas adventure through cinematic symphonic metal anthems, swiftly rising as high as a Jolly Roger flag since the band’s humble beginnings in August 2000. Since the band’s inception, VISIONS OF ATLANTIS has boasted dual vocal power from a male and female vocalist, co-captained today with Clémentine Delauney and Michele Guaitoli at the helm. Christian Douscha’s expert guitar work helps propel the brilliant future of the symphonic metal genre. Groove master Herbert Glos infuses his puncturing bass lines with the rolling rhythms of the sea. Steady band cofounder and drummer Thomas Caser anchors the sound with powerful percussion.
 
Songs like “Melancholy Angel”, “Clocks”, “Legions of the Seas” and “Master of the Hurricane” helped establish VISIONS OF ATLANTIS as symphonic metal royalty. Through their pair of critically acclaimed masterworks, Pirates (2022) and Pirates II – Armada (2024), the band took listeners on immersive adventures, each swashbuckling track serving as a metaphor for perseverance, passion, and emotion.
 
The new era began in earnest with Pirates. “They build the perfect musical platform for one of the finest dual vocal performances I have ever heard,” wrote Metal Rules in a 5/5 review. Praise for Pirates II – Armada was similarly enthusiastic from Metal Hammer and Distorted Sound. “Over 25 years and eight studio albums, VISIONS OF ATLANTIS have established themselves as the pristine epitome of symphonic metal,” wrote Blabbermouth. “Setting sail has seldom been more entertaining.”
 
VISIONS OF ATLANTIS continue to captivate Europe and North and South America with each successive trek- whether headlining or performing at major festivals like Wacken, Bloodstock, ProgPower USA, the 70,000 Tons of Metal cruise, and the Sabaton Cruise. Armada Live Over Europe is a masterclass in performance and a harbinger of the adventures to come for VISIONS OF ATLANTIS. GENUS ORDINIS DEI Drop New “Eternal Live” Live Album

Eternal Live by Genus Ordinis Dei is now available on all platforms worldwide. Genus Ordinis Dei returns with a commanding new release: Eternal Live, a blistering live album that captures the band’s dynamic presence on stage during their November 2024 European tour alongside symphonic metal giants Xandria and Sirenia. More than just a performance recording, this album stands as a testament to the band’s ferocity, precision, and theatrical grandeur in a live setting.

From the opening notes of Aeternus, the band instantly establishes a dark and majestic atmosphere, immersing listeners in their unique fusion of symphonic death metal. The live setting amplifies the weight and energy of each track, with Edict and Changing Star showcasing the band’s technical mastery—balancing thunderous riffing, cinematic orchestration, and guttural vocal intensity with moments of ethereal beauty. Genesis and Fire burn with relentless energy, the crowd’s roars bleeding into the mix and adding another layer of authenticity to the band’s sonic onslaught. A standout moment comes in the band’s fierce and faithful reimagining of Manowar’s Hail and Kill. With their signature symphonic edge, Genus Ordinis Dei honors the classic while making it unmistakably their own—massive, aggressive, and deeply melodic. Perhaps the most unforgettable performances on the album are Eternal Cycle and Salem, both featuring guest vocals by Ambre Vourvahis of Xandria. Her presence elevates the songs to new emotional heights, blending haunting harmonies with the band’s crushing foundation. The chemistry between Ambre and the band adds a theatrical flair, capturing the full range of the band’s musical and emotional palette.

Recorded across multiple dates and venues, Eternal Live captures not only the tight musicianship and power of Genus Ordinis Dei but also the visceral connection between the band and their fans. The energy is palpable; the performances are raw yet refined. Whether you’re a longtime fan or new to their sound, this album pulls you into the heart of their live ritual. Eternal Live is more than a live album—it’s a celebration of the band’s evolution, a tribute to the road, and a bold reminder of their place among the modern titans of symphonic death metal.

BEYOND FORGIVENESS Release New Single + Lyric Video ‘Drown In Your Promises’

Posted by tarjavirmakari on June 16, 2025
Posted in: Int. News, News. Tagged: BEYOND FORGIVENESS. Leave a comment

Beyond Forgiveness unveils their latest offering, their new single “Drown In Your Promises”, accompanied by a visually captivating lyric video. This track serves as a glimpse into their upcoming album, set for release July 18, 2025.

The band states, “This song is about broken promises, and falling into a repetitive cycle of how you always find reasons to get your hopes up again, but then get devastated over and over again. Talia really likes to think about emotional concepts by using metaphors. This sort of thing seemed very similar to the cycle of rains and floods and evaporation, and storms all over again, which became the foundational concept for the song’s clean vocal lyrics. Then Richard wrote the heavy vocal lyrics from the perspective and role as an antagonist in a dramatic sense, if you consider the clean vocal lyrics as the role of the protagonist, so the exchange between the two vocal styles is also meant to be somewhat a dialogue or characterization of the sort of conflict embodied in the song’s concept.”

In addition, the band will be performing at the SouthWest Power Fest on Sept 20 in El Paso, TX USA.

The forthcoming album dives deeper into the wilderness of universal human experience, pushing the boundaries of symphonic metal even further. 

Where light and darkness interweave, where brutal death metal and angelic classical voices coexist on the same plane, and a story land of myth and legend transport you away into a realm of symphonic beautality, you will encounter the band Beyond Forgiveness.  

The U.S. based band emerged in 2014 as a studio project formed by death metal guitarists Greg Witwer and Richard Marcus. Eventually the band solidified its lineup collaborating with classical vocalist and orchestrator Talia Hoit, drummer Sean Rogers, and bassist Jim Lasselle, combining contrasting musical styles into an epic adventure of symphonic metal. 

In 2016, the band released an EP, The Ferryman’s Shore. The release was embraced by the underground symphonic metal scene with rave reviews, and the band’s signature sound was dubbed “beautality”. The band followed with touring in Europe and two additional full length albums, The Great Wall in 2017, and Live to Tell the Story in 2019, each becoming more symphonically charged. With lyrics ranging from emotional turmoil to Tolkien-esque fantasy, the music explores the paradoxes of a wide range of human experience and musical style. Incorporating extreme metal elements, as well as classical composition, the band continues to push boundaries to create art as a metaphor of life.

Fans can experience the grandeur of “Drown In Your Promises” now, as Beyond Forgiveness continues their journey—blending extreme metal, classical composition, and storytelling into a soundscape unlike any other.
